Watching your home’s paint chip or get old can be stressful, as it will completely change the beauty and look of your exterior. However, there are many options available to choose from and repaint your house exterior to give your home a fresh new look. But the question is, exactly how much does it Cost To Paint Exterior Of House.

Well, the average cost to paint a home’s exterior ranges between $1.50 to $4.50 per square foot. However, many key factors like your home’s size, number of stories, repairs required, and number of coats needed depend on the overall cost. On average, it may cost between $500 and $12,000 to repaint your house’s exterior. 1. Average Cost To Paint Exterior Of House By Number Of Stories

House painting cost varies as per the number of stories in your home due to more surface area to paint, more labor, and other special equipment like ladders or scaffolding. In other words, a one-story home is typically the least expensive to paint, while two- and three-story homes cost more.

On average, a single-story home costs between $1,500 to $3,500, a two-story home costs between $3,000 – $6,200, and a three-story home costs between $4,500 – $10,000 for exterior painting.

Number of Stories Average Cost to Paint Notes
1 Story $1,500 - $3,500 Includes exterior walls and trim; single-level homes.
2 Stories $3,000 - $6,200 Higher costs due to increased surface area and ladder work.
3 Stories $4,500 - $10,000 Requires specialized equipment for height; larger homes.
4+ Stories $8,000 - $15,000 Even higher costs due to greater height and surface area; may require scaffolding or lifts.

2. Average Cost To Paint Exterior Of House By Square Foot

Painting a house exterior costs between $1,728 to $17,120 for 800 to over 3,500 square feet. The per square foot painting costs between $1.5 to $4.5, depending on your paint quality and type. Larger homes need more paint and labor. Your home’s exterior surface area is roughly the same as your home’s square footage.

Please note that it’s not just about square footage, but also about other complex features and factors like house design complexity, trim work, types of surfaces, and the number of doors and windows that affect the overall painting cost.

Square Footage Average Cost to Paint Notes
Up to 800 sq ft $1,728 - $3,424 Small homes, cottages, or townhouses.
800 - 1,500 sq ft $1,728 - $6,420 Small to medium homes or bungalows.
1,500 - 2,000 sq ft $3,240 - $8,560 Average family homes, often single-story.
2,000 - 2,500 sq ft $4,320 - $10,700 Larger family homes, often two-story.
2,500 - 3,000 sq ft $5,400 - $12,840 Spacious homes, often multi-story.
3,000 - 3,500 sq ft $6,480 - $14,980 Large homes, often three-story.
Over 3,500 sq ft $7,560 - $17,120 Mansion-sized or luxury homes.

3. Average Cost To Paint Exterior Of House By Siding Material

The type of siding material on your home affects painting costs due to varying labor and tool requirements because different materials require different prep work and approaches. It’s better to calculate costs by siding type rather than just using square footage to enhance accuracy.

You may choose wood and vinyl siding for easier painting. Stucco and brick painting are typically the most costly among other siding types.

Siding Type Average Cost to Paint (per sq ft) Notes
Vinyl $1.50 - $4.00 Smooth surface; requires vinyl-safe paint to prevent overheating. Minimal prep unless staining or fading present.
Wood $1.50 - $5.00 May need primer or stripping; higher costs for weathered or peeling surfaces. Susceptible to moisture damage.
Brick $2.00 - $5.00 Porous; requires specialized paint and more coats. Prep includes cleaning and sealing cracks. Higher labor for detailed designs.
Stucco $2.00 - $6.00 Textured surface; needs priming and specialized elastomeric paint. Higher costs for repairs or cracks.
Aluminum/Steel $1.50 - $4.50 Requires rust-resistant primer; costs increase with rust removal or sanding. Durable but prone to fading.
Fiber Cement $1.00 - $4.00 Smooth and durable; similar to vinyl but may need less frequent repainting. Prep is minimal unless damaged.

4. Average Cost To Paint Exterior Of House By Project

Painting cost greatly depends on your project type. For example, pool deck painting costs between $2.00 to $5.00 per square foot, while eaves cost between $4.00 to $14.00 per linear foot. You can also use masonry paint on wood for an attractive look

Project Type Average Cost to Paint Notes
Full House Exterior $1.50 - $5.00 per sq ft Includes siding, prep (cleaning, sanding), and two coats. Costs vary by home size, siding type, and stories (50% increase per story).
Exterior Trim $1.00 - $4.00 per linear ft Hand-painted; costs increase with intricate designs or wrapped trim. Requires precision for clean lines.
Front Door $100 - $400 per door Includes prep and painting; higher costs for detailed designs or premium paint. Single or double doors affect price.
Garage Door $100 - $680 per door Varies by size (single vs. double) and material (metal, wood). Prep includes cleaning and priming.
Deck $2.00 - $5.00 per sq ft Includes cleaning, sanding, and staining/painting. Costs rise with repairs or premium stain.
Fence $1.00 - $3.00 per sq ft Varies by height, length, and material (wood, vinyl). Includes both sides; staining may cost less.
Metal Roof $1.50 - $4.00 per sq ft Requires rust-resistant paint and primer. Costs increase with roof slope or complex designs. Safety equipment adds to labor.
Gutters $1.00 - $3.50 per linear ft Includes cleaning and painting; costs vary by material (aluminum, vinyl) and height. Acrylic or latex paint recommended.
Porch $2.00 - $5.00 per sq ft Includes railings, posts, and floor. Costs rise with intricate designs or repairs. Similar to deck painting.
Shutters $40 - $150 per shutter Varies by style (louvered, board and batten) and material (wood, composite). Prep includes cleaning and sanding.
Eaves $4.00 - $14.00 per linear ft Includes soffits and fascias; costs rise with height, complex designs, or lead paint removal. Often bundled with full exterior.
Fascias and Soffits $2.00 - $7.00 per linear ft Prep includes scraping and priming. Costs increase with height or repairs. Acrylic paint recommended for durability.

Factors Impacting Cost Of House Exterior Painting

Apart from your house size, number of stories, siding material, and project type, there are some other key factors that contribute to the overall house exterior painting expense.

1. Paint Quality

You may save some by using low-quality paint on your house exterior, but you’ll soon have to repaint it. So, good-quality paint is worth the investment. Consider budget-friendly or premium brands like Sherwin-Williams’s evergreen fog sw 9130 for better results. You can also choose the sage green color for a fresh look. High-quality paint may cost more upfront, but it’ll last longer and look better.

Paint Quality Average Cost to Paint (per sq ft) Notes
Economy $1.50 - $2.50 Basic paint ($20-$30/gal). Less durable; may need more coats, frequent repainting.
Mid-Range $2.00 - $3.50 Quality paint ($30-$50/gal). Good durability; fewer coats. Brands like Behr, Valspar.
Premium $3.00 - $5.00 High-end paint ($50-$100/gal). Best durability, coverage. Brands like Sherwin-Williams, Benjamin Moore.

2. Paint Type

The three main types of exterior paints are mostly used, which are latex, acrylic, and oil-based, ranging between $2.00 to $5.50 per square foot. All of them affect the price and quality of the job. However, the siding material, climate, and your home’s surface determine which paint type is best.

You may choose latex paint, which is easy to apply and works great for wood and vinyl, lasting 5 to 10 years. Acrylic is ideal for stucco and brick and is UV-resistant, lasting 7 to 12 years. Oil-based paints are the best for metal due to their smooth finish. Waterproof elastomeric paint can also be considered for stucco and masonry.

Paint Type Average Cost to Paint (per sq ft) Notes
Latex $1.50 - $3.00 Water-based; easy to apply, clean. Good for wood, vinyl. Lasts 5–10 years.
Acrylic $2.00 - $4.00 Durable, UV-resistant. Ideal for brick, stucco. Lasts 7–12 years.
Oil-Based $2.50 - $4.50 Smooth finish; good for metal, wood. Longer drying, VOCs. Lasts 5–10 years.
Elastomeric $3.00 - $5.50 Thick, waterproof; best for stucco, masonry. Needs precision. Lasts 10–15 years.

3. Paint Finish

Paints are available in different finishes or sheens and prices due to elements like durability, gloss level, and coverage. The right finish can make a big difference in the final result, adding to the overall painting cost. Keep in mind that the higher sheen or gloss paints typically cost more than the lower sheen ones due to their composition.

These paint finishes range between $1.50 to $5. You may choose any paint finish according to your requirements and budget as per the table below.

Paint Finish Average Cost to Paint (per sq ft) Notes
Flat $1.50 - $2.80 Matte, non-reflective. Hides imperfections; less durable. Good for brick, stucco.
Eggshell $1.80 - $3.20 Slight sheen, easy to clean. Suits wood, vinyl. Lasts 5–8 years.
Satin $2.00 - $3.50 Low-gloss, durable. Good for wood, aluminum. Lasts 7–10 years.
Semi-Gloss $2.50 - $4.00 Shiny, moisture-resistant. Ideal for trim, doors. Lasts 8–12 years.
High-Gloss $3.00 - $5.00 Very shiny, durable. Best for metal, trim. Needs skilled application.

4. Number of Coats

If you want a long-lasting finish, consider increasing the number of coats, which also increases the house painting cost. Adding another coat will cost you around 25 to 35% to the total cost.

5. Preparation Work

Your existing home exterior painting condition matters a lot if you’re looking for what is the average cost to paint exterior of house. Prep work is a mandatory and time-consuming step that can take around a week or more, depending on the home’s size and condition.

The prep stage has five tasks, which include power washing, scraping off peeling paint, priming, minor repairs, and caulking. The amount of prep required costs $0.2 to $1.50 per square foot, which directly impacts the final cost.

Preparation Task Average Cost (per sq ft or flat rate) Notes
Power Washing $0.20 - $0.50 per sq ft Removes dirt, mold. Essential for paint adhesion. Takes 1–2 hours for 2,000 sq ft.
Scraping/Sanding $0.58 - $0.93 per sq ft Removes peeling paint. Smooths surfaces. Labor-intensive for wood siding.
Priming $0.50 - $1.50 per sq ft Ensures adhesion, color uniformity. Needed for bare wood, metal, or color changes.
Minor Repairs $500 - $2,000 flat rate Fixes cracks, holes, or rotted wood. Costs vary by damage extent.
Caulking $0.30 - $0.70 per sq ft Seals gaps around windows, doors. Prevents water damage. Labor-intensive.

6. Labor

It’s better to hire professional exterior painters, ranging between $0.50 to $3.50 per square foot or $24 to $95 per hour, depending on factors like location, season, and specific situation. This is the biggest expense for painting your house exterior, costing 50 to 70% of the total project cost.

Labor Task Average Labor Cost (per hour or per sq ft) Notes
Prep Work $0.50 - $2.00 per sq ft or $24 - $95 per hour Includes power washing, scraping, sanding, priming, caulking. 60–80% of labor costs. Takes 1–2 days for 2,000 sq ft.
Painting $1.00 - $3.50 per sq ft or $24 - $95 per hour Applying 1–2 coats of paint. Varies by siding type, stories. Takes 1–3 days for 2,000 sq ft.
Cleanup $50 - $200 flat rate or $24 - $95 per hour Removing debris, cleaning tools, site restoration. Takes 2–4 hours for 2,000 sq ft.

7. Site Location

The cost to paint exterior of house can vary depending on location and weather. Regions with a high cost of living or urban areas have higher painting costs for labor and materials, compared to rural areas. Harsh weather can make the paint fade faster, meaning you’ll need to repaint more often and spend more on maintenance.

Budget Friendly Tips To Save on Exterior House Painting Costs

Below are some important tips for how to save on exterior home painting.

  • Get multiple quotes from professionals to compare prices.
  • Do prep work yourself, like trimming, sanding, patching, cleaning, moving furniture, removing fixtures, vines, and trimming bushes for easy access, and repairing siding, to reduce labor costs.
  • Repaint before the old paint fades or wears out for less work.
  • Choose lighter colors to reduce fading.
  • Plan to paint during the off-season, like in winter, late fall, or early spring, for lower rates and discounts.
  • Only paint what’s necessary and skip areas that look good.
  • Choose high-quality paint for durability and skilled professionals with liability insurance and workers’ compensation coverage.
  • Do regular inspections and cleaning to extend the paint job’s life while maintaining painted surfaces.
  • Use the same or similar color schemes to reduce the number of coats, especially for windows, gutters, soffits, fascia, siding, and doors, and to save money.

Can I Paint the Exterior of My House Myself?

Please keep in mind that painting your home’s exterior yourself might seem cost-effective, but it can be tough, time-consuming, and even dangerous. If you’re not experienced, it’s better to hire a professional painter who can ensure a high-quality finish, save you time, and increase your home’s value.

However, if you’re an experienced DIYer, you may paint your house’s exterior yourself but just incur the costs of necessary supplies, potential outcome, and your time. It may cost you $100 to $700 for items like brushes, paint trays, drop cloths, painter’s tape, rollers, sandpaper, and scrapers, excluding ladder, primer, and paint sprayer charges.

How Many Gallons Of Paint Do You Need To Paint A House Exterior?

The amount of paint needed for a house exterior varies by size and surface type. A 1,000-1,500 sq ft home typically requires 4-8 gallons, while a larger home of 1,500-2,000 sq ft needs 8-12 gallons. Surface texture also plays a role, with rough surfaces like stucco requiring more paint and smooth surfaces needing less.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

How Much Does It Cost To Paint A Single-Story Home?

On average, painting a single-story home may cost you between $1,500 – $3,500, depending on elements like paint quality, design complexity, type of chosen paint, location, and type of finish.

How Much Does It Cost To Paint A Two-Story Home?

Double-story homes cost between $3,000 – $6,200, depending on factors like paint type, quality, prep work, and labor costs.

When is the Best Time to Paint Your House Exterior?

Paint your house exterior in late spring, early summer, or early fall when the weather is mild and dry. Avoid extreme heat, cold, or rain, and choose 3 to 4 dry days in a row for the best results.

How Often Should You Repaint Your House Exterior?

You should repaint your house every 5 to 10 years rather than doing it every year, as it depends on some factors like climate, siding type, and the quality of the previous paint job. These elements affect how long the paint lasts.

Is it Worth Repainting My Home’s Exterior?

Repainting your home’s exterior boosts its value, especially if you’re selling. Just pick neutral colors like grey, white, or beige for a great look.
